JOB DESCRIPTION
- Develops engineering processes for new products at the plastic painting area
- Defines, sources, orders and releases machines, periphery, infrastructure and production cells for new projects according to the customer requirements during the industrialization phase; continuous improvement during the production ramp-up and series production phase
- Estimates risks, feasibility, resources and cost requested by new product launch managers during the acquisition and quotation phase
- Identifies new manufacturing technologies for painting and pre-assemble of plastic parts
- Implements the lean and productivity measures
- Conducts long-term capacity planning of all the production resources, space, equipment and headcount
- Conducts layout and material flow planning according to the value stream mapping method
- Conducts time and motion studies according to the MTM method
- Supports design of plastic parts, selection of components
- Supports the deviation management process
- Prepares training documentation and training of production employees
